THORPE v. MUTUAL OF OMAHA INS. CO.

No. 91-2306.

984 F.2d 541 (1993)

Frank THORPE, Plaintiff, Appellant, v. MUTUAL OF OMAHA INSURANCE COMPANY, Defendant, Appellee.

United States Court of Appeals, First Circuit.

Decided January 29, 1993.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Edward J. McCormick, III, Norfolk, MA, was on brief, for plaintiff, appellant.

Edward S. Rooney, Jr., Boston, MA, was on brief, for defendant, appellee.

Before CYR and BOUDIN Circuit Judges, and HORNBY, District Judge.


BOUDIN, Circuit Judge.

Appellant Frank Thorpe sued Mutual of Omaha Insurance Company ("Mutual of Omaha") for alleged emotional distress and violation of Mass.Gen.L. chs. 93A and 176D. The claims were based on Mutual of Omaha's surveillance of Thorpe in connection with Thorpe's receipt of disability benefits under an insurance policy.
